Review Artikel: Critical Quality Attributes dan Critical Process Parameter dari Tablet Kempa Langsung

Gabriella Joan Caren

Abstrak


Quality by Design (QbD) merupakan pendekatan sistematis yang dapat mengidentifikasi karakteristik yang sangat penting untuk kualitas produk obat. Salah satu elemen kunci dari QbD antara lain Critical Quality Attribute (CQA) dan Critical Process Parameter (CPP), dimana CPP dapat mempengaruhi CQA produk obat. Tablet merupakan sediaan farmasi yang banyak digunakan oleh masyarakat, dimana salah satu jenisnya adalah tablet kempa langsung. Oleh karena itu tujuan dari review artikel ini adalah untuk mengetahui CQA produk dan CPP proses produksi obat tablet kempa langsung. Metode yang dilakukan adalah pencarian data primer dengan instrumen pencari secara online dan manual pada pustaka yang relevan. Dari hasil review artikel, didapat bahwa penting untuk mengetahui CQA dari campuran akhir (hasil tahap pencampuran akhir) dan tablet jadi (hasil pencetakan). Baik pada tahap pencampuran akhir dan pencetakan pun memiliki CPP masing-masing yang perlu dipantau karena dapat berdampak terhadap CQA produk.

Kata kunci: quality by design, CQA, CPP, tablet
